Census Tract 09180702700: frequently asked questions

How much is property tax in Census Tract 09180702700?
The median annual property tax in Census Tract 09180702700 is $1,987, an effective rate of 1.6% of home value.
Is Census Tract 09180702700 expensive to live in?
Homes in Census Tract 09180702700 cost about 1.52× the median household income, lower than 98% of U.S. tracts.
What is the average rent in Census Tract 09180702700?
The median gross rent in Census Tract 09180702700 is $1,697 a month, higher than 69% of U.S. tracts.
How many people live in Census Tract 09180702700?
Census Tract 09180702700 has a population of 5,047, about 1,568.53 people per square mile, per the U.S. Census American Community Survey. The median age is 34.4.
What is the weather like in Census Tract 09180702700?
Census Tract 09180702700 averages 52.3°F year-round, summer highs near 78.6°F, winter lows around 26°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 24.5 inches of snow a year.
Is Census Tract 09180702700 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
Census Tract 09180702700's FEMA National Risk Index score is 57.4 (higher than 57% of U.S. tracts).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is inland flooding. Expected annual loss from flooding is $0.01 per $1,000 of building value.
